The leader of the dreaded cult gang popularly known as the “One Million Boys”, Biola Enila, was shot dead at Olomi area of Ibadan.
Biola was declared wanted by the Oyo State Police Command following the death of another cult leader, Ekugbemi in May this year.
Biola Ebila was reported to have met his premature death while on a mission to kidnap one Femi when men of the Oyo State Joint Security Outfit, Operation Burst, bumped into his convoy and smashed him during which he was reportedly shot dead.
The Oyo State Police Public Relations Officer (PPRO), SP Lawrence Fadeyi, while speaking on the matter, has confirmed the death the gang leader to journalists. However, according to the state Police PRO, the information regarding the circumstances which lead to his death is still sketchy.
SP Lawrence also clarified that the dead body of Ebila was reportedly dropped from a Tricycle at Olomi after an alleged failed outing to attack a suspected rival gang. HE was however quick to assure the public that the men of the Oyo State Police Command are presently on surveillance in and around Olomi area of Ibadan to forestall possible reprisal attack as well as to maintain peace and order in the area.
In-spite of the Police assurance though, tension is still mounting in concerned communities as residents now live fears of retaliation.
The activities of the “million boys” generated a lot of issues during the first phase of lock-down in Lagos and Ogun when the gang trooped out in their large number, terrorizing homes, robbing people of their possessions, raping and inflicting serious injuries on many.
Many communities in Lagos and Ogun were forced to defend their territory through the formation of vigilantes and constant night watch, as many claimed the no longer had faith in the police to guarantee them of adequate protection against the marauding gang.
